The latest update is out from Sanritsu Corporation ( (JP:9366) ).
Sanritsu Corporation reported consolidated net sales of ¥15.25 billion for the nine months ended December 31, 2025, a 1.5% increase year-on-year, but operating profit fell 11.3% to ¥765 million and profit attributable to owners of parent declined 7.8% to ¥475 million. Despite weaker profitability and a sharp drop in comprehensive income, the company’s equity ratio improved to 48.4%, and it maintained its dividend stance with a forecast full-year payout of ¥27 per share for fiscal 2026.
For the full year ending March 31, 2026, Sanritsu forecasts net sales of ¥21.0 billion, up 4.4% from the prior year, while projecting operating profit and ordinary profit to decline 8.2% and 9.0%, respectively, indicating continued margin pressure. Profit attributable to owners of parent is expected to rise 4.5% to ¥490 million, signaling modest bottom-line recovery, and basic earnings per share are forecast at ¥87.70, which will be closely watched by investors assessing the balance between growth, profitability, and shareholder returns.

More about Sanritsu Corporation
Sanritsu Corporation is a Japan-based company listed on the Tokyo Stock Exchange that operates in the logistics and related services sector. The firm generates consolidated net sales in the mid-¥20 billion range annually, serving domestic and potentially overseas customers with transportation, storage, and associated supply chain solutions.
